Surf
Surf , noun
[Formerly spelled suffe, and probably the same word as English sough.]
The swell of the sea which breaks upon the shore, esp. upon a sloping beach.

Surf bird (Zoology) , a ploverlike bird of the genus Aphriza, allied to the turnstone.
Surf clam (Zoology) , a large clam living on the open coast, especially Mactra solidissima (syn. Spisula solidissima). See Mactra.
Surf duck (Zoology) , any one of several species of sea ducks of the genus Oidemia, especially Oidemia percpicillata; -- called also surf scoter. See the Note under Scoter.
Surf fish (Zoology) , any one of numerous species of California embiotocoid fishes. See Embiotocoid.
